现在用什么数据库软件比较好

worktile 其他 3

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    当前比较好的数据库软件包括:MySQL,Oracle,Microsoft SQL Server,PostgreSQL和MongoDB。下面将详细介绍每个数据库软件的特点和适用场景。

    1. MySQL:
      MySQL是一种开源关系型数据库管理系统,被广泛用于Web应用程序和小型企业级应用程序。它具有良好的性能和稳定性,支持多种操作系统,并且易于学习和使用。MySQL适用于需要快速处理大量数据的应用程序,如电子商务网站和数据分析平台。

    2. Oracle:
      Oracle是一种功能强大的关系型数据库管理系统,广泛应用于大型企业级应用程序。它具有高性能、高可用性和可扩展性,支持复杂的数据处理和分析。Oracle适用于处理大规模数据的企业级应用程序,如金融和电信行业。

    3. Microsoft SQL Server:
      Microsoft SQL Server是一种面向Windows操作系统的关系型数据库管理系统。它具有良好的可用性和可扩展性,与其他Microsoft产品的集成性也很强。Microsoft SQL Server适用于Windows环境下的企业级应用程序,如企业资源计划(ERP)系统和客户关系管理(CRM)系统。

    4. PostgreSQL:
      PostgreSQL是一种功能强大的开源关系型数据库管理系统,具有高度的可扩展性和灵活性。它支持复杂的数据类型和查询,同时还提供了丰富的扩展功能。PostgreSQL适用于需要高度定制化和复杂数据处理的应用程序,如地理信息系统和大规模数据仓库。

    5. MongoDB:
      MongoDB是一种面向文档的NoSQL数据库,适用于处理半结构化和非结构化数据。它具有高度的可伸缩性和灵活性,支持快速的数据插入和查询。MongoDB适用于需要处理大量非结构化数据的应用程序,如社交媒体和物联网。

    总结来说,选择数据库软件时应考虑应用程序的需求和规模,以及数据库的性能、可用性和可扩展性。以上列举的数据库软件都是市场上较为成熟和流行的选择,具体选择应根据具体情况进行评估。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    现在有很多种数据库软件可供选择,每种软件都有其特点和适用场景。以下是几种比较常见的数据库软件,供您参考:

    1. MySQL:MySQL是一种开源的关系型数据库管理系统,具有稳定性高、性能好、易于使用等特点。它广泛应用于Web应用程序和小型企业级应用程序。MySQL支持多种编程语言,如Java、PHP等,且具有良好的社区支持。

    2. Oracle:Oracle是一种高性能的商业关系型数据库管理系统,被广泛用于大型企业级应用程序。Oracle具有强大的事务处理能力和扩展性,并支持复杂的数据模型和高级功能。然而,Oracle的许可费用较高,适用于对性能和可靠性要求较高的企业。

    3. PostgreSQL:PostgreSQL是一种开源的关系型数据库管理系统,具有与Oracle相似的功能和性能,但没有Oracle的高昂许可费用。PostgreSQL支持复杂的数据类型和高级功能,如分区表、全文搜索等,适用于中小型企业和开发者。

    4. MongoDB:MongoDB是一种开源的文档数据库,适用于存储非结构化和半结构化数据。它具有灵活的数据模型和高性能的读写能力,适用于大数据、实时分析和云计算等场景。MongoDB还支持水平扩展和自动分片等功能。

    5. Microsoft SQL Server:Microsoft SQL Server是微软开发的关系型数据库管理系统,适用于Windows平台。它具有强大的可扩展性和安全性,适用于中小型企业和大型企业的业务应用。Microsoft SQL Server还提供了BI和数据分析功能,方便用户进行数据挖掘和决策支持。

    综上所述,选择数据库软件应根据具体需求和项目规模进行评估。如果是小型应用程序或开发者个人项目,可以考虑MySQL或PostgreSQL;如果是大型企业级应用程序或对性能要求较高的项目,可以考虑Oracle或Microsoft SQL Server;如果需要存储非结构化数据或具有高度可扩展性的项目,可以考虑MongoDB。在选择数据库软件时,还需考虑到成本、技术支持和社区活跃度等因素。

    1年前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    选择适合自己需求的数据库软件是非常重要的。当前市场上有许多流行的数据库软件可供选择,每个数据库软件都有其独特的特点和优势。以下是几个目前较为流行的数据库软件:

    1. MySQL:MySQL是一种开源的关系型数据库管理系统(RDBMS),它具有速度快、易于使用、可靠性高等特点。MySQL适用于中小型应用和网站,尤其适合用于Web开发。

    2. PostgreSQL:PostgreSQL也是一种开源的关系型数据库管理系统,它具有强大的扩展性和高级功能,支持复杂的查询和事务处理。PostgreSQL适用于大型企业级应用和数据仓库。

    3. Oracle Database:Oracle Database是一种商业级的关系型数据库管理系统,它具有高度的可靠性、安全性和性能。Oracle适用于大型企业级应用和数据中心,尤其适合处理大规模数据和复杂的事务处理。

    4. Microsoft SQL Server:Microsoft SQL Server是微软开发的关系型数据库管理系统,它具有强大的集成性和易用性。SQL Server适用于Windows环境下的企业级应用和数据分析。

    5. MongoDB:MongoDB是一种开源的非关系型数据库(NoSQL),它使用文档存储模式,适合存储和处理大量的非结构化数据。MongoDB适用于大数据分析、实时数据处理等场景。

    6. Redis:Redis是一种开源的内存数据库,它具有高性能和低延迟的特点,适用于缓存、消息队列等高速数据访问场景。

    在选择数据库软件时,需要考虑以下几个因素:

    1. 功能和性能:不同的数据库软件在功能和性能方面有所差异,需要根据自己的需求选择适合的软件。

    2. 可扩展性:如果需要处理大量的数据或者需要支持高并发访问,就需要选择具有良好扩展性的数据库软件。

    3. 可靠性和安全性:数据库软件应具有良好的可靠性和安全性,以保护数据的完整性和安全性。

    4. 成本:商业级数据库软件通常需要付费,而开源数据库软件通常是免费的。需要根据自己的预算选择适合的软件。

    总之,选择适合自己需求的数据库软件是一个综合考虑多个因素的过程,需要根据自己的需求和预算做出合理的选择。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部